As a follow up to our article, Rob Foellinger has the following suggestions for your animal policy.
Dogs & Cats
- Reject the following breeds: All Hounds including beagles (except Dachshund), all Terriers, Chihuahuas, Apsos, Shih Tzus, Siberian Huskies, Pekinese, Chow Chows, and miniature Poodles.
- Dogs over 50 pounds must be provided with a sanitary crate (galvanized steel dog cage) of adequate size to allow freedom.
Dogs must be crated at all times when owners are absent from the apartment.
- Bulldogs, Akitas German Shepherds, Dobermans and Dalmatians must have certificates indicating that they have successfully completed an accredited basic obedience training course.
- Cats must have veterinary certificate stating that front claws have been removed.
Optional: Accept only dogs and cats with veterinary certificates indicating that they have spayed or neutered.
- Due to their need for extensive daily exercise, reject all dogs with adult weights over 80 pounds.
- Reject any dog or cat with a history of disruptive or aggressive behavior.
Note: Mixed breeds are classified according to which breed the animal resembles most in appearance and behavior.
Other Animals
- Reject all ferrets, squirrels, skunks, foxes, pigs, large tropical birds (parrots, etc.), insects and spiders, as well as lizards and snakes over 2 feet in length. Reject any mammal born in the wild.
- Small rodents (hamsters, guinea pigs, rats, mice, etc.) Must be housed in an appropriate steel cage. Lizards, snakes, crustaceans, and amphibians must be kept in an appropriate terrarium with a secure top.
- Aquariums must not exceed 20 gallon capacity.
- Reject any pet with a history of disruptive or aggressive behavior.
